ScriptO Studio

The App Platform for Embedded Devices

Runtime, configurator, and development environment — in one PWA.
Build and manage MicroPython apps. No firmware updates required.

ScriptO Studio — MicroPython app platform with code editor, REPL console, and skill panel Code editor · Live REPL · Skill browser · App configurator · Device telemetry

What It Does

Standalone Apps

Extensions are full MicroPython applications — not plugins. Each one runs independently on the device; Studio provides the runtime, configurator, and UI.

ScriptO Skills

Reusable automation scripts that combine code with configuration UI. Browse a growing library on ScriptoHub — sensor drivers, protocols, display widgets — or create and publish your own.

Agentic Editor

More than syntax highlighting. Describe what you want in natural language and the AI agent writes, deploys, and tests your code on the device — live, over WebREPL.

Device Management

Flash firmware, configure boards, manage files, and monitor network settings. Access devices anywhere through secure P2P — from any browser or as an installable PWA.

40K LoC Runtime

MicroPython running 100+ modules with multiple concurrent TLS connections — on a $5 chip. No web framework involved; the entire app stack runs natively on the device.

Visual Debugger

Single-step execution, watchpoints, and live system monitoring. See RAM, temperature, uptime, and signal strength in real time from the device status bar.

JS frontends with Python device backends

ScriptoHub — browse extensions and skills for ScriptO Studio Browse standalone apps and skills on ScriptoHub

The Ecosystem